Frequently Asked Questions

What is the official language of Karnataka?

The official language of Karnataka is Kannada, which is widely spoken and used in government and education.

What is the significance of the Vijayanagara Empire in Karnataka's history?

The Vijayanagara Empire was a powerful Hindu empire that ruled much of South India, including Karnataka, from the 14th to the 17th century, known for its architectural marvels like the Hampi ruins.

What is the bicameral system in Karnataka's legislature?

Karnataka's legislature consists of two houses: the Vidhan Sabha (lower house) and the Vidhan Parishad (upper house), which together form the state's legislative body.

What is the primary agricultural product of coastal Karnataka?

Coconut cultivation is a significant agricultural activity in coastal Karnataka, contributing to the state's economy and providing raw materials for various industries.

What are the key historical rulers of Karnataka?

Karnataka has been ruled by several historical dynasties, including the Chalukyas, Rashtrakutas, and the Kingdom of Mysore, each leaving a significant cultural and architectural legacy.
